I have a 16 valve engine that is standard inlet at the moment how do people manage to get the metal c2 vts to run on a 16 valve as the at speed throttle body supplied with the inlet only has a throttle position sensor and a map sensor no air temp sensor hole/ inlet temp and no idle control valve so you can see my problem how is it over come ?

adzvtr
10th July 2012, 10:27
if ur running predator then it wont be a problem m8.
im running c2 inlet with at body.
just put a hole in intake pipe for the oem sensor
and you dont need an icv and to be honest without it it idles much better when setup up right on the map.
